Io, a priestess of Hera in Greek mythology, suffered greatly due to Zeus's infatuation with her. To hide his affair from Hera, Zeus transformed Io into a heifer, leading to her being tormented by the gadfly sent by Hera, which drove her to wander the earth in distress. Her journey was filled with anguish as she faced numerous challenges and was eventually taken to Egypt, where she was restored to human form. Despite her suffering, Io became a symbol of resilience and transformation in mythology.
